35 hours per week. Monday to Friday. 09:00 - 17:00.




The purpose of this role is to be responsible for supporting the day-to-day delivery of studies that involve volunteers testing personal care and cosmetic products. This includes helping to ensure smooth scheduling, great volunteer experiences, and clear record-keeping.


This role is perfect for someone who enjoys working with people, has a strong eye for detail, and can follow clear processes.

Assist with a variety of studies, helping to assess skincare and personal care products in a safe and supportive environment. Welcome, guide, and support volunteers throughout their visits. Carry out standard procedures and record information clearly. Learn on the job and grow your understanding of our work through training and experience. Prepare the necessary paperwork and digital files for each volunteer taking part in a study. Record volunteer data and observations accurately on our systems. Handle telephone and email enquiries from volunteers and clients politely and professionally. Contact volunteers to invite them to studies and arrange appointments. Explain study procedures clearly to participants and ensure they feel informed and comfortable. Keep your team and manager updated if any issues arise during a study. Work closely with study managers and project leads to ensure volunteers are well looked after and studies run smoothly. Assist your team leader and manager to keep everything organised and running to schedule. Responsible for the testing, preparation, storage, and shipping of research samples to include: Helping to prepare and label products for use in studies. Ensuring test areas are tidy, well-stocked, and ready for volunteer visits. Guiding volunteers through their appointments and recording their feedback and observations. Taking simple measurements (e.g. skin hydration) using devices - full training will be provided. Ensuring test products are handled, stored, and disposed of appropriately. Assist with volunteer screening and eligibility checks. Monitor stock levels of supplies and alert your manager when items need to be restocked. Help prepare study data for reporting and archiving.
